Alternative to TV above Fireplace

November 18, 2023 by Bethany Sy

I think what goes above the fireplace is a pretty common spousal disagreement. In our house, I wanted art or a mirror above the fireplace, and felt that the TV shouldn’t be a ‘focal point’. But hubby wanted a TV above the fireplace because it’s the most central location and makes the most sense based on the most logical furniture/sofa arrangement.

I could see his viewpoint, but also there has to be a way to compromise… right?! We had a little brainstorm session, and decided a projector above the fireplace will give us the best of both worlds! It’s a whole home theater experience!

Solution - instead of a TV above the fireplace, consider a projector!!

Projector

We did lots of research, and ended up purchasing this Home Cinema Projector. Hubby loves it because it has 3,100 lumens of color/light brightness, and up to 300 inches of life sized images. It’s like a large screen TV on steroids!

And I love it because it disappears when you aren’t using it. BEST OF BOTH WORLDS!

The picture is surprisingly clear and crisp! We can even watch TV during the daylight hours (though we don’t usually watch much TV during the day), unless the sun is shining directly onto the projector screen. We do have blinds on our windows that we occasionally pull down during daytime TV watching.

Projector Screen

The projector screen we chose was a little wider than we wanted (see pic below), but we ended up trimming around it since chunky moulding is a very prominent part of our living room anyway. This pic show how the projector screen looked before we trimmed around it.
